Who's Gonna Help the Elderly?

Researches by experts of the Institute of Social Policy at the National Research University Higher School of Economics on supporting the elderly withtin the COVID-19 pandemic continue to resonate in the mainstream media

The discussion paper #2 COVID-19 and Mortality in Retirement Houses in the World and in Russia by Evgeny Yakushev, Oksana Sinyavskaya and Olga Voron, as well as the discussion paper #5 COVID-19 and Social Policy Focusing on the Eldrely by Oksana Sinyavskaya, Ekaterina Andreeva, Elizaveta Gorvat and Daria Kareva, formed the basis for the article Social Security will Need Treatment: The Pandemic has Revealed Weaknesses in Supporting the Elderly published by the newspaper Kommersant on July 14, 2020.
